What causes lower back pain in women?

Female friends, if you feel that you often experience lower back pain in your daily life, this is most likely related to urinary tract infection. In addition, spinal lesions and symptoms during pregnancy and after childbirth are also possible. Therefore, women's lower back pain needs to be ruled out from being related to gynecological diseases.

1. Urinary tract infection

Because the female urethra is short and straight, and the external opening of the urethra is close to the anus, E. coli often parasitizes. In addition, due to the physiological characteristics of women, the urethral opening has a greater chance of being contaminated. If hygiene is neglected, urinary tract infection is likely to occur. It often manifests as distension and pain in the lower back, and in severe cases, it radiates along the ureter to the perineum. In addition to urinary tract infections, urinary tract stones, tuberculosis and other diseases can also cause low back pain.

2. Spinal lesions

Women who suffer from rheumatism or rheumatoid arthritis due to cold or trauma are often attacked by wind, dampness and cold during menstruation, delivery and postpartum period, which causes bone spurs in the spine and induces low back pain. If the waist has been sprained, it may develop into a herniated disc, causing severe back pain and even affecting the flexion, extension and rotation of the spine.

3. Fatigue during pregnancy and postpartum period

After a woman becomes pregnant, the growth of the fetus may increase the support for her waist, leading to relaxation of the sacrospinous ligament, which in turn compresses the pelvic nerves and blood vessels, causing low back pain. Excessive bleeding during the postpartum period, or working too early, being too tired, or catching a cold can also cause low back pain.

4. Pelvic inflammatory disease

Lower back pain in women is often a symptom of pelvic inflammatory disease. The low back pain caused by inflammation such as pelvic inflammatory disease is completely different from the low back pain in men and is a more common low back pain in women of childbearing age. Low back pain caused by pelvic inflammatory disease and cervicitis is relatively common in clinical practice. The pain is a sore and tired pain in the lumbar region, accompanied by a heavy pain in the lower abdomen and increased leucorrhea.
